blahblah wrote:It is signed. If you're seeing this issue Windows just isn't updated to understand what it's signed with (SHA-2). Update Windows and it'll work. I had to install "Windows6.1-KB3033929-x64" For my Windows Pro SP1 installation before it would work.How can you provide installer without signed drivers? Are you living in a cave or something?
